What is Reverse Engineering?

Reverse engineering, often known as "back engineering," is the practice of dismantling an object in order to learn more about its inner workings. This includes deconstructing computers, airplanes, buildings, and other man-made constructions. Reverse engineering often entails breaking down whole things into their component parts. Using reverse engineering, you may learn about a component's design and then replicate it.

This strategy is often used by businesses whenever it is not possible for them to get a replacement item from the original equipment supplier (OEM). The method known as "reverse engineering" gets its name from the fact that it entails going through the steps of the initial design in the opposite order. On the other hand, you probably have a limited understanding of the systems engineering that were used in the production of the product. Therefore, the task is to acquire a working understanding of the original design by deconstructing the item portion or layer-by-layer. This may be done.

Over the period of the previous 120 years, producers from all over the globe have churned out millions of machine goods and components. Few of these goods have continued to be useful more than a few years after their original introduction since continuous technological advancement has rendered most of them obsolete. However, many older components that were formerly used in machines are still operational today. You just need to replace the portion in question as opposed to the full device in the event that the part fails totally or operates improperly. The replacement of these components is made feasible by a method known as reverse engineering. Legacy Parts Replacement

Reverse engineering is often used for legacy parts replacement, which entails studying and recreating specific components of bigger equipment to keep them running. A factory's big engine room, for instance, may power the whole factory's conveyor system throughout the day. At some point, it will be necessary to replace a worn-out component of the device. Some components of an older machine may be unavailable because the original equipment manufacturer (OEM) no longer produces them or has gone out of business.

However, rather than spending a lot of money on a whole new conveyor system, the manufacturer could just keep using the old one and repair the broken piece. Using a 3D scanner and some clever math, reverse engineers can create an exact digital copy of the broken component. From there, a replacement component may be manufactured and fitted.

To Replace Or Fix A Part

Knowing how a product operates is helpful in the event of a breakdown involving a discontinued or otherwise unsupported component. With this information in hand, the fix can be done quickly and effectively. A business may resort to reverse engineering in the absence of official design papers. The data gathered may subsequently be used to service or repair the component. The information acquired via reverse engineering may be used to pinpoint the problematic parts of a system. It may provide you insight into the best way to get access to, remove, and replace a certain component, which can greatly aid in the repair procedure.

Evaluation Of Defeat

Failure analysis is one area where reverse engineering methods may be useful. In the event of a machine failure, it may be necessary to disassemble the unit and review the associated schematics and documentation. Knowing this allows you to determine what has to be done to restore the product's functionality.

Replacement And Enhancement Of Components

To better the components, reverse engineering is also employed. After analyzing the cause of a failure, you may decide to update a certain element or replace it entirely. If you can't find a suitable replacement on the market, you may always have the component reverse-engineered to make a duplicate of the original. Analyzing And Fixing Issues

Industrial diagnostics and issue solutions in a process chain are two further applications of reverse engineering. The pace of production in a manufacturing facility may be slowed by a malfunctioning part or system. It may be challenging to identify the cause of an issue in a production system when there are a large number of machines and parts involved. Using the results of reverse engineering, you may learn how the whole item is put together and so predict and prevent potential problems.
